Posted June 12, 2024Jun 12 I feel like this has to be a very common question, but searching is not turning anything up for me. I am still getting used to some of the new-to-me features in Invision, and today I am responding to user requests for account deletion. When I look at the account in the admin control panel, I see that a couple of users have one or two posts. However, when I try to find those posts, I cannot. Perhaps I am not using the correct method--I am checking their forum profile to do this. As you can see from the screenshots, the ACP shows one post, but the public profile shows zero posts. Is there a way for me to see the actual post so that I can verify what happens when I delete an account? Thank you.
June 12, 2024Jun 12 Community Expert Doesn't appear that there are screenshots, however, the content may have already been deleted which the user had posted but their content count has not be recounted. This would describe the discrepancy which you're seeing. You can try recounting it to see if that resolves the discrepancy by going to their profile in the ACP, click "Content Count" and there will be a "Recount" option. You can choose to do just this member or all members.
